The North Face OFFTRAIL Hike Gore-Tex shoes are built for moderate to challenging hiking and trekking environments. The integrated Gore-Tex membrane ensures your feet remain dry when encountering puddles, light rain, or damp trails, making them a reliable choice for unpredictable weather. The durable traction outsole provides crucial grip on uneven, rocky, or slippery surfaces, enhancing stability and reducing the risk of slips during ascents, descents, and traverses.
The soft heathered fabric upper contributes to overall comfort, reducing chafing and pressure points during long days on the trail. These shoes perform well for:
Day hikes on various trail types
Multi-day treks in temperate or wet climates
Exploring muddy or damp natural paths
Casual outdoor wear where waterproof protection is desired
For example, when crossing a shallow stream or navigating a muddy section of a forest trail, the Gore-Tex and outsole work together to keep your feet dry and maintain your footing. Remember that while waterproof, water can still enter over the top if submerged deeply.
Lacing: Ensure laces are snug but not overtightened. Use the lacing system to customize the fit around your foot, providing support without restricting circulation.
Socks: Pair with appropriate hiking socks (wool or synthetic blends) to maximize moisture-wicking and comfort, complementing the shoe's breathability features.
Break-in: While often comfortable out of the box, a short break-in period on easier terrain is recommended before tackling long or challenging hikes.

To extend the life of your OFFTRAIL Hike Gore-Tex shoes and maintain their performance:
Cleaning: After use, remove loose dirt with a soft brush. For stubborn mud, use lukewarm water and a small amount of mild soap. Rinse thoroughly.
Drying: Air dry naturally at room temperature. Avoid direct heat sources like radiators or direct sunlight, which can damage materials and adhesives. Remove insoles to help speed up drying and prevent odors.
Waterproofing Maintenance: Over time, the shoe's outer material (DWR coating) may lose its water repellency. If water stops beading up, apply a DWR-restoring spray suitable for Gore-Tex footwear.
Storage: Store in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Ensure they are completely dry before storing to prevent mildew and material degradation.
